"use strict"; /** * Parameter conversion utilities for the Splitwise API. * * The SDK accepts camelCase params (idiomatic JS) and converts them to the * snake_case + double-underscore-flattened format the Splitwise API expects. */ Object.defineProperty(exports, "__esModule", { value: true }); exports.toSnakeCase = toSnakeCase; exports.toCamelCase = toCamelCase; exports.keysToSnakeCase = keysToSnakeCase; exports.keysToCamelCase = keysToCamelCase; exports.flattenParams = flattenParams; // --------------------------------------------------------------------------- // String case conversion // --------------------------------------------------------------------------- /** * Converts a camelCase or PascalCase string to snake_case. * Already-snake_case strings pass through unchanged. */ function toSnakeCase(str) { return str // Insert underscore between a lowercase/digit and an uppercase letter .replace(/([a-z0-9])([A-Z])/g, '$1_$2') // Insert underscore between consecutive uppercase letters followed by lowercase .replace(/([A-Z]+)([A-Z][a-z])/g, '$1_$2') .toLowerCase(); } /** * Converts a snake_case string to camelCase. * Already-camelCase strings pass through unchanged. */ function toCamelCase(str) { return str.replace(/_([a-z0-9])/g, (_, char) => char.toUpperCase()); } // --------------------------------------------------------------------------- // Recursive key conversion // --------------------------------------------------------------------------- /** * True only for plain Object or Object.create(null) instances. Built-in * classes (Date, Blob, URL, Map, Set, etc.) intentionally return false so * the recursive helpers don't try to walk into them and replace them with * `{}` (Object.entries returns [] for most built-ins, which would silently * destroy the value). */ function isPlainObject(value) { if (typeof value !== 'object' || value === null) return false; const proto = Object.getPrototypeOf(value); return proto === null || proto === Object.prototype; } /** * Recursively converts all object keys from camelCase to snake_case. * Plain objects and arrays are walked; everything else (primitives, * Date, Blob, URL, Map, Set, custom classes, etc.) passes through * untouched so the caller / JSON.stringify can handle them. */ function keysToSnakeCase(obj) { if (Array.isArray(obj)) { return obj.map(keysToSnakeCase); } if (!isPlainObject(obj)) { return obj; } const result = {}; for (const [key, value] of Object.entries(obj)) { result[toSnakeCase(key)] = keysToSnakeCase(value); } return result; } /** * Recursively converts all object keys from snake_case to camelCase. * Plain objects and arrays are walked; everything else passes through. */ function keysToCamelCase(obj) { if (Array.isArray(obj)) { return obj.map(keysToCamelCase); } if (!isPlainObject(obj)) { return obj; } const result = {}; for (const [key, value] of Object.entries(obj)) { result[toCamelCase(key)] = keysToCamelCase(value); } return result; } /** * Flattens nested objects/arrays into Splitwise's double-underscore notation * and converts booleans to 0/1 integers. All keys are converted to snake_case. * * Notable conversions: * - Date → ISO string (otherwise Date has no enumerable own properties and * would silently disappear) * - Blob/File → preserved as-is so multipart construction can pick them up * (the caller must check for Blob values before form-urlencoding) * - URL → string form * - Anything else non-plain-object that has a sensible `toString()` is * stringified rather than silently dropped * * Example: * { users: [{ userId: 1, paidShare: "10" }] } * → { "users__0__user_id": 1, "users__0__paid_share": "10" } */ function flattenParams(obj) { const result = {}; function walk(value, prefix) { if (value === null || value === undefined) { return; } if (typeof value === 'boolean') { result[prefix] = value ? 1 : 0; return; } if (typeof value === 'string' || typeof value === 'number') { result[prefix] = value; return; } if (value instanceof Date) { result[prefix] = value.toISOString(); return; } if (value instanceof Blob) { result[prefix] = value; return; } if (typeof URL !== 'undefined' && value instanceof URL) { result[prefix] = value.toString(); return; } if (Array.isArray(value)) { for (let i = 0; i < value.length; i++) { walk(value[i], `${prefix}__${i}`); } return; } if (isPlainObject(value)) { for (const [key, child] of Object.entries(value)) { const snakeKey = toSnakeCase(key); walk(child, prefix ? `${prefix}__${snakeKey}` : snakeKey); } return; } // Fallback: anything else (BigInt, custom class, etc.) gets stringified // rather than silently dropped. Better a "[object Foo]" in the request // than a missing field that's hard to diagnose. result[prefix] = String(value); } for (const [key, value] of Object.entries(obj)) { walk(value, toSnakeCase(key)); } return result; } //# sourceMappingURL=params.js.map
